Villa Champa is located just about 5 to 7 minutes walk to the central town which is where all the night life happens. It is basically a house converted into a mini guesthouse just like most other guesthouses in Luang Prabang. The cost for a single bedroom is about 15USD but can be bargained if you stay longer. I got my room for a mere 11USD per night and I stayed there for two nights. The people were there were very friendly and helpful and you can see that they try really hard to make your stay a pleasant one there. As the place is relatively new, you will enjoy a very comfortable environment. My single room has its own tv a very generous size single bed with exquisite beddings. If you want the balcone you only need to top up a few more dollar and then you can enjoy the view of the idyllic town from your room. As it is away from the mainroad, you dont have to worry about the sound of cars or trucks passingby disturbing your beauty sleep. An additional bonus I must add is the free internet access for its guests which I enjoyed very much.
